Financial Aid for Study Abroad
 
A reminder to students studying abroad on non-UGA programs:
You will need to take a copy of your completed Credit Approval Form
(CAF) to the Office of Student Financial Aid in order to receive your
HOPE or other financial aid for study abroad. When you drop your CAF off
at the Office of International Education in 201 Barrow Hall, ask for a
copy.  Students currently receive $96 a credit hour for HOPE. Students
on other financial aid besides HOPE need to take at least 6 hours during
the summer to be eligible to receive aid.

International Education Internship
 
Another opportunity has arisen for soon to graduate undergraduates, or
graduate degree students interested in a career in international
education. Virginia Commonwealth University's Center for International
Programs is looking for a Study Abroad Resource Center Intern for 9.5
months (August 1, 1999 through May 15, 2000). The intern will counsel
students on study abroad, maintain study abroad resources, assist in
recruitment of students for programs, help with orientation of students
and assist in the development of database applications. Intern will be
paid for 30 hours per week, salary to be negotiated. For full
announcement, please reply to this e-mail.
